At the core, 'Yo Quiero Taco Bell' captures the cheeky charm of a talking Chihuahua, sparking laughter and a craving for tacos, while 'I’ve Fallen and I Can’t Get Up!' delivers a starkly different vibe, rooted in the serious realm of emergency alert systems. This battle in the 90s Commercial Catchphrase League is a clash between whimsical humor and urgent realism, pulling at the heartstrings of fans who either want to chuckle or feel the comfort of safety. The rivalry is fierce as supporters argue not just about which phrase is more memorable, but which fundamentally impacted our culture deeper. This line from a serious commercial became unexpectedly iconic, turning into a popular catchphrase. It's the mix of its earnest message and unintentional humor that has left a lasting impression on fans.
The charm of the Taco Bell Chihuahua combined with the catchy phrase struck a chord with audiences. Its humor and adorable mascot makes it a standout, often bringing back fond memories of 90s television.
